Transaction 950da0466e7e61fc6c7953d684d7561ea609a210a2d55c80f5fad4edf46fc369

1 Input
2 Outputs
  • 950da0466e7e61fc6c7953d684d7561ea609a210a2d55c80f5fad4edf46fc369:0
  • value  2602755
    address  12MFUHxkjah3SGE9S17Bo8zzzRESpubuDj
  • 950da0466e7e61fc6c7953d684d7561ea609a210a2d55c80f5fad4edf46fc369:1
  • value  57013048
    address  bc1q9lrw6m32y9amhykkjen5yu6as94yprw5wrac5aehmpxa7u4pcm3s0y70j9